Abstract
A patient with a calcifying chronic pancreatitis was found to have a neuroendocrine islet cell tumour (a previously unreported association). The tumour secreted both gastrin and ACTH leading to clinical manifestations of both the Zollinger-Ellison syndrome and Cushing's syndrome.Entities:
